Aggregate Sealing in Bellevue, WA
Aggregate sealing services involve applying a protective layer to exposed aggregate surfaces, such as driveways, walkways, patios, and other outdoor areas. This process helps to enhance the durability of the surface, prevent staining, and reduce the effects of weathering and wear over time. Property owners often request aggregate sealing to maintain the appearance of their outdoor spaces, improve slip resistance, and extend the lifespan of their paving materials, making it a popular choice for both residential and commercial projects.
Before requesting aggregate sealing, property owners typically want to understand the condition of their existing surfaces, including any cracks, stains, or surface damage that may need attention beforehand. It’s also important to consider the type of sealer used, as different products offer varying levels of gloss, slip resistance, and protection.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airs, is essential to achieve a uniform and long-lasting seal, ensuring the best results for outdoor aggregate surfaces.

Aggregate Sealing Questions
What is aggregate sealing? Aggregate sealing involves applying a protective coating to exposed stone or gravel surfaces to prevent erosion and maintain appearance.
Where is aggregate sealing typically used? It is commonly used on driveways, pathways, and outdoor patios with gravel or stone surfaces.
How does aggregate sealing benefit property owners? Sealing helps reduce weed growth, minimizes dust, and extends the lifespan of gravel and stone surfaces.
What types of sealers are available for aggregate surfaces? There are various sealers, including penetrating and surface-applied options, tailored to different project needs.
